As we study charts, we see that a typical behavior of many markets is to go from "action" into "flat," and then, after some time, back into “action” again, as shown on the chart below.  A market can, of course, trend for a long time or go sideways for a couple of weeks, but more often we will see the typical "action – sideways – action – sideways" behavior.

Another important fact is that it stays VERY stable in regard to the variables implemented in the method.  We have seen many other methods that require continual adjustment of the variables.  When programmed into our software, we had a good idea about the values we wanted to use for the variables.  When tested the method with different values, the results stayed very stable.  That's an important fact!  You do not want to see a method performing very differently only because you changed a few variables.  What you want to see is that the performance stays stable even if you slightly change the numbers of your parameters.
